    Hi,

    To better assist you, we would like to know the following information:

    • Are you able to see the router's name in the wireless networks list?
    • Are you able to connect to the router but unable to connect to the Internet?
    • Do you receive any error message when connecting to the router? If yes, what is the exact error message that you receive?

    In the meantime, we suggest that you run the Network troubleshooter. The Network troubleshooter can help diagnose and fix common connection problems. Kindly follow the steps below:

    • In the search box on the taskbar, type Network troubleshooter, and then select
      Identify and repair network problems from the list of results.
    • Follow the steps in the troubleshooter and see if that fixes the problem.

    If the issue persists, kindly try the troubleshooting steps on the following link:

    Fix network connection issues in Windows 10
    .

    We recommend that you try the steps on the Update the network adapter driver,
    Run the Network troubleshooter followed by networking commands,
    Temporarily turn off firewalls
    and Use network reset to reinstall network devices sections.

    Let us know how it goes for us to assist you further.
